How to conjugate agrandar in Indicative Present in Spanish

agrandar
to enlarge
regular verb

Agrandar means to make something larger or bigger. It is used when increasing the size or extent of an object or space.

How to conjugate agrandar in Indicative Present

El Presente - used to talk about situations, events or thoughts that are happening now or in the near future

Indicative Present Conjugations

PronounConjugation
Yo
agrando
agrandas
Él / Ella / Usted
agranda
Nosotros / Nosotras
agrandamos
Vosotros / Vosotras
agrandáis
Ellos / Ellas / Ustedes
agrandan

Examples of agrandar in Indicative Present

Yo
Yo agrando la imagen en el programa.
I enlarge the image in the program.
Tú agrandas las fotos en la computadora.
You enlarge the photos on the computer.
Él / Ella / Usted
Ella agranda la ventana para ver mejor.
She enlarges the window to see better.
Nosotros / Nosotras
Nosotros agrandamos la sala para la fiesta.
We enlarge the room for the party.
Vosotros / Vosotras
Vosotros agrandáis las fotos en el álbum.
You all enlarge the photos in the album.
Ellos / Ellas / Ustedes
Ellos agrandan la imagen en la pantalla.
They enlarge the image on the screen.
